i would like to select your design as the winner however we operate under a variety of brands (opad, olighting, ospaces, odesigner, ofloors, etc etc). As such the single wordmark would not suffice. would it be possible for you to provide each letter of the alphabet in that same style if we awarded your design the winner?
14 years ago
 
Logo Designer
Hi Andrew, it sounds to me like what you're asking for is the creation of an entire custom font. That's a very laborious effort that requires costly software, special attention to the spacing of characters and letter pairs, and many hours of labor. Even if you didn't want an actual font that you can install, but just vectors of every letter of the alphabet, that's still additional labor that is beyond the scope of a logo contest. I'm not permitted to offer something like that to you for free -- on the site, that is considered a "backdoor deal" -- nor would I give away my labor and ideas without compensation.

All that said, I would of course be willing to continue working with you to flesh out additional wordmarks for a reasonable rate. But I can't negotiate additional work until the contest is complete without violating the designer code of conduct here at LogoTournament. The contest is for one logo, and I would be very pleased if you chose my design. I hope you understand that I have to follow the rules here, and that what you're requesting is far beyond the scope and value of a $250 contest for a single logo. Thanks!
